  4. interesting, my fathers big arsed deisel 4x4 ford truck has used kinetik for 2 winters(bought used) since the stockers died..it took 2 as it replaced 2 batteries and they operated the snow plow on the truck flawlessly in the winter pulling double duty. Since he switched trucks due to fuel being what it was one now resides in his work truck and the other operates a bobcat. Both get used heavy in the winter and to my knowledge neither has failed yet, which for the bobcat says alot imo because you could not let it set for a week without hooking it up to a charger. My 1400 has survived under the hood going on 4 winters now and late january-early march MANY a day/night weeks at a time it stayed under 10 degrees and it has never failed. Multi cells are not legal in street A so an 8400 is illegal. Most guys that are serious about street A run odyssey 1850 or NSB75 and I have seen a few kinetik 2000's. Heard of people using HX400's in street B and 2 in street C but not 300's in street A (doesn't mean they do not just means they don't say so.)

  10. the % of the distortion would have to be higher than full percentages..back in the 90's people used to put "junk amps" in expensive (blown) amp heat sinks and all of the sudden their systems magically sounded better to those who didn't know any better...you can indeed tune 2 different amplifiers to sound VERY identical especially if you bypass eq's and x overs that come on the units (which with digital processing avalible why wouldn't you use analog?)...you can agree to disagree but for the most part this has been hashed out over and over again without a definite winning side....in that case what does that also say???
  11. all the more reason IMO all the fuddy dud issues about getting every watt out of a 2000 watt amp unless you do db drag is pointless...every .1 of a volt is not going to be audible and does not will not mean you will automatically gain fractions of a db. Three db is also a little high on 2 times the power..perfect hearing can tell 1 db differences but generally speaking 2+ db would be needed to tell the difference in a daily driver .... And with no reference (ie a good span of time in between) you can't even hear a 3dB shift. I also get very amused over chasing tenths of a volt, but I also don't care about SPL at all. Me either really..amplifiers were designed to operate within a voltage range. I care more about it working and to be able to tell a performance increase by listening to an actual performance increase than to have to use a meter that tells me if I am louder by (.2db) LOL

  16. dual alt would be the best way to go. 1 for 12v (14v) the other 16v (18v) dedicated to the audio system regardless which system you ran, you would/ could need 2 modules. if so you are already looking at $180 - $300 depending where you get them. that money could be applied to a dual alt bracket. those modules are rated at 25 amps continuous 50 amps max each. Might be great for a race car but for a daily car i would think running the dual alts would be better reguardless which 16v battery you use...be it a powermaster, turbo start, kinetik or a v battery. All your alt power from your high output alt goes to your audio system.

  23. i know there are plenty of people who use kinetik with many different brands of highoutput alts and have used them both under the hood for YEARS without an issue. 14.3 is THE standard charge voltage for agm cells btw. "Lead acid batteries have different charging requirements based on their specific design. Flooded and maintenance free batteries require a higher voltage per cell than do sealed valve regulated types such as AGM and gel-cell batteries. Overcharging will reduce the life of any battery as sealed valve regulated batteries are especially sensitive to high charging voltages and overcharging. Overcharging an AGM or gel-cell battery will cause permanent damage. The proper charging level can be selected by means of a battery type switch on the front panel."
